Description
Technical field
The utility model relates to the horizontal trunking of a kind of temperature induction type, particularly relates to a kind of horizontal trunking that can detect regulator cubicle and whether leak electricity, belongs to technical field of communication equipment.
Background technology
For attractive in appearance and convenient management, regulator cubicle internal wiring requires more and more higher, existing regulator cubicle wiring generally all uses trunking, the cover plate of existing wiring bonnet on trunking is generally connected by point type with between trunking, namely cover plate is provided with projection, trunking is provided with for passing projection and the through hole of securing cover plate, be generally and two projections are all set at the two ends of cover plate, two through holes are all set at the two ends of trunking, cover plate and trunking is fixedly connected with after protruding through through hole, this kind of connected mode is deposited and is dismantled inconvenience after mounting, four projections and through hole need be aimed at during installation, the problem need located when namely installing, also have, owing to being point type connection, therefore exist fixing unstable, the caducous problem of cover plate.
In addition, existing trunking only has line windering function, all without detection of electrical leakage warning function, makes regulator cubicle there is potential safety hazard.
Utility model content
Technical problem to be solved in the utility model is, provides a kind of horizontal trunking of temperature induction type of tool detection of electrical leakage warning function; Further, the utility model provides one to facilitate installing/dismounting, and mounting means is the horizontal trunking of temperature induction type of plug-in; Further, the utility model provides a kind of temperature induction type of insulation horizontal trunking.

The horizontal trunking of a kind of temperature induction type that the utility model provides, the setting of temperature sensor, for the temperature of detection level trunking, if the surface temperature of horizontal trunking is too high, then alarm equipment alarm, prompting staff regulator cubicle exists abnormal, needs to pay close attention to repairing in time and safeguards, ensure the fail safe of regulator cubicle, avoid the accident caused due to reasons such as electric wire electric leakages to occur; The setting of stepped plate and connecting plate, the plug-in achieving wire casing and trunking plate is flexibly connected, wire casing and the connected mode of trunking plate breach traditional point type and are connected, achieve the line formula connection that this contact-making surface of the utility model increases, be fixedly connected with intensity large and without the need to other anchoring pieces, only need stepped plate to be inserted the connection that connecting plate can realize wire casing and trunking plate, stepped plate level is extracted out or vertically pulled up all can realize being separated of wire casing and trunking plate; The material of wire casing and trunking plate is the setting of aluminium, and achieve insulating properties of the present utility model, electrical isolation is effective, and fail safe is high.The horizontal trunking of a kind of temperature induction type that the utility model provides, tool detection of electrical leakage warning function, the connection of wire casing and trunking plate or convenient separation, workable, trunking plate difficult drop-off after connecting, good insulating, regulator cubicle wiring safety is attractive in appearance.
